How SBI Chooses Essay Topics (Important Insight)
SBI never asks random topics.
Every year essays come from actual situations an officer faces — not academic debates.
That means:
- Not philosophical topics
- Not abstract literature topics
- Not heavy economics theory
Instead 👉 practical banking + society intersection
So prediction is possible — if we understand the pattern.
Pattern Observed in Previous SBI CBO Exams
SBI repeatedly focuses on 4 domains:
- Banking System & Customer Handling
- Financial Inclusion & Social Responsibility
- Digital Banking & Technology
- Economy affecting common people
So 2026 topics will again revolve around these.
🔥 Category 1: Banking & Customer Service (Highest Probability)
These are SBI’s favorite because CBO directly handles customers.
Most Expected Topics
- Role of bank officers in customer grievance handling
- Importance of trust in banking relationships
- Ethical banking practices in modern banking
- Balancing business targets and customer service
- Handling stressed customers in public sector banks
- Importance of financial awareness among customers
- Customer centric banking vs profit oriented banking
👉 These test maturity, not knowledge.
🔥 Category 2: Financial Inclusion & Social Banking
SBI’s identity is nation-building — essays often test this mindset.
Most Expected Topics
- Financial inclusion as tool for economic equality
- Role of banks in rural development
- Banking services for elderly and differently abled customers
- Role of banking in women empowerment
- Jan Dhan to digital payments — journey of inclusion
- Credit access for small businesses
- Banking the unbanked population
👉 These topics reward balanced and humane writing.
🔥 Category 3: Digital Banking & Technology
Almost guaranteed area every year.
Most Expected Topics
- Digital banking vs human banking
- Cyber security awareness among customers
- Impact of UPI on banking behaviour
- Technology improving customer experience
- Challenges of digital banking adoption in rural areas
- Artificial Intelligence in banking operations
- Risk of over-dependence on technology in banks
👉 SBI expects practical understanding, not technical jargon.
🔥 Category 4: Economy & Everyday Banking
Moderate probability but very scoring.
Most Expected Topics
- Role of banks in economic stability
- Inflation and its impact on common customers
- Responsible lending and credit discipline
- NPAs and recovery culture
- Savings habits in modern society
- Financial literacy and responsible borrowing

How to Prepare Smartly (Instead of Mugging Essays)
Don’t memorize essays.
Prepare frameworks:
Universal Essay Structure
- Situation (Why issue exists)
- Impact on customer/bank
- Officer’s role
- Balanced solution
- Practical conclusion
If you master this — any topic becomes manageable.
